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
95019857 037028 23415665
4304960898 159
4304960898 159
9533405 029 96 21 994072
All about undefined
Interested in learning more?
4304960898 159
9533405 029 96 21 994072
See more
54 45 34
05 5986055 4637350
See more
3711 3465737 3851
061065540 73 663 62288953759
See more